What is an ecosystem?
An ecosystem is a community of living organisms in conjunction with the abiotic (nonliving) components of their environment, interacting as a system. Remember Gaia Hypothesis.

Previously scientists consider the lower limit of the biosphere on the Earth’s crust to be the
limit of root penetration (soil).
7 of 26
viable bacteria have been recovered from
3 km deep drill holes
8 of 26
Lower limit determined by temperature
(120C Methanopyrus sp.) rather than depth
9 of 26
Total biomass in the soils may
exceed that at surface
10 of 26
How deep is the “live” ocean?
79% of the entire volume of the earth's biosphere consists of waters with depths greater than 1,000 m.
